Flashバナー制作についての質問です。

バナーエリア全体のロールアウト時に最終フレームで停止し、次のロールオーバーで停止場所から再度再生したいのですが、参考になるスクリプトをしってるかたいませんか?

回答の条件
  • URL必須
  • 1人2回まで
  • 登録:2007/01/23 14:50:09
  • 終了:2007/01/24 21:00:09

ベストアンサー

id:o-w-b No.1

o-w-b回答回数7ベストアンサー獲得回数12007/01/23 19:30:28

ポイント60pt

http://www.o-w-b.net/hatena/bunner.html


希望に添えるものか、わかりませんが ;-w-)

簡単ながら対象スクリプトを作ってみました。

FLASH 8 で作成しています。


flaのURLはこちらになります。

http://www.o-w-b.net/hatena/bunner.zip



スクリプトの中身

onClipEvent(load){

//一番最初にバナーが再生されるポイント

//インスタンス名を設定しているのあれば rollout_point = "インスタンス名"でも可

rollout_point = 1;

//ロールアウトした時に実行されるポイント

//インスタンス名を設定しているのであれば wait_point = "インスタンス名"でも可

wait_point = 30;

//ストップ処理

this.stop();

//マウスがバナーに乗っかってるいるとき

onRollOver = function(){

//停止ポイントから再生

this.gotoAndPlay(rollout_point);

}

//マウスがバナーから外れた時

onRollOut = function(){

//停止ポイントを取得

rollout_point = this._currentframe;

//終了ポイントに移動

this.gotoAndStop(wait_point);

//チェック用に記載しています

_parent.point.text = rollout_point;

}

}

id:ken_yonezawa

ありがとうございました。早速ためしてみます。

後日に再度ご連絡差し上げます。

ご丁寧に本当にありがとうございました。

2007/01/24 20:59:24

コメントはまだありません

この質問への反応(ブックマークコメント)

「あの人に答えてほしい」「この質問はあの人が答えられそう」というときに、回答リクエストを送ってみてましょう。

これ以上回答リクエストを送信することはできません。制限について

絞り込み :
はてなココの「ともだち」を表示します。
回答リクエストを送信したユーザーはいません